We are pleased to announce the finalists of the 2025 INFORMS TIMES Best Working Paper Competition. The competition is sponsored by the Mack Institute for Innovation Management, the Wharton School, University of Pennsylvania. The finalists in alphabetical order are as follows:
1) Action vs. Attention Signals for Human-AI Collaboration: Evidence from Chess
Stefanos Poulidis (INSEAD), Haosen Ge (University of Pennsylvania), Hamsa Bastani (University of Pennsylvania), Osbert Bastani (University of Pennsylvania)
2) Designing Data Science Contests: The Role of Training vs Test Splits
Ping-Chieh Huang (University of California, San Diego), Zhe Zhang (University of California, San Diego), Sanjiv Erat (University of California, San Diego)
3) Enhancing Deep-Tech Innovation: An Equilibrium Analysis of Joint Ventures
Francis de Véricourt (ESMT Berlin), Huseyin Gurkan (ESMT Berlin)
4) When Peers Matter More: The Dominance of Social Influence Over Algorithm Accuracy in Patient Decision Making
Shujing Sun (University of Texas at Dallas), Lauren Xiaoyuan Lu (Dartmouth College), Susan Feng Lu (University of Toronto), Wei Gu (University of Science and Technology Beijing)
We would like to thank our incredible panel of judges for their valuable contribution to the evaluation process. The winner and runner up will be announced at the TIMES Business Meeting at INFORMS, Atlanta.
